$45,000 After Tax in Delaware
A $45,000 salary in Delaware leaves you with $36,265/year ($3,022/month) after taxes. 2025 tax rates.
Gross Salary | $45,000 |
Federal Income Tax 7.5% effective | -$3,362 |
State Income Tax 4.3% effective | -$1,931 |
Social Security (6.2%) | -$2,790 |
Medicare (1.45%) | -$653 |
Total Deductions 19.4% total rate | -$8,735 |
Take-Home Pay (Annual) | $36,265 |

Is $45,000 a Good Salary in Delaware?
A $45,000 annual salary in Delaware translates to $3,022/month in take-home pay after all taxes. Your effective total tax rate is 19.4%, meaning you keep 80.6% of your gross income.
Delaware collects $1,931 in state income tax on this salary (4.3% effective rate).
Your $45,000 salary breaks down to $1,395 per bi-weekly paycheck (26 paychecks per year) or $17.44/hour assuming a standard 40-hour work week.
